codewitch Jun 22, 2020 @ 2:38pm 
I almost always change out the highways, the main interchanges are a bit close to the river and bridges, the bridges clip ferries and cruise ships w/o creating elevated roads and changing over bridges to them, and the starting area is cramped with the 3-way interchange placement and overall efficiency. There's "arable land" in the river area that can be (oddly) accessed through raising the terrain. It can be sometimes be dull, and it has no shore (which, for IRL summer/sunset harbor I have a current predereliction to), and limited fish types, and some of the 81 tiles area are a little less than flat IIRC, which I use for an international airport layout

That said, it's an excellent, simple map great for building with no too much concern for terrain difficulties, which really mess with the grid system in CSL. Like, it's simple - 10/10.

I created my own local version with a better/simpler highway system and can share it with you privately if you'd like.
